Target Background

Function
Receptor for interleukin-36 (IL36A, IL36B and IL36G). After binding to interleukin-36 associates with the coreceptor IL1RAP to form the interleukin-36 receptor complex which mediates interleukin-36-dependent activation of NF-kappa-B, MAPK and other pathways. The IL-36 signaling system is thought to be present in epithelial barriers and to take part in local inflammatory response; it is similar to the IL-1 system. Seems to be involved in skin inflammatory response by induction of the IL-23/IL-17/IL-22 pathway.
Gene References into Functions
  1. Endothelial cells, including dermal microvascular cells, express a functionally active IL-36 receptor. PMID: 27673278
  2. All human blood lymphocytes express IL-36R. PMID: 27269181
  3. The data identify a novel role for IL-36 signaling in colonic inflammation and indicate that the IL-36R pathway may represent a novel target for therapeutic intervention. PMID: 26813344
  4. single nucleotide polymorphism A471T in the Toll-interleukin 1 receptor domain (TIR) of the IL-1Rrp2 that is present in approximately 2% of the human population, down-regulated IL-36R signaling by a decrease of interaction with IL-1RAcP. PMID: 27307043
  5. The IL36 receptor (IL1RL2) is an important mediator molecule in the inflammatory response. PMID: 27853811
  6. The ubiquitin-binding Tollip protein contributed to IL-36R signaling and increased the accumulation of both subunits of the IL-36R. PMID: 26269592
  7. IL36A-IL36R axis is modulated in patients with primary Sjogren's syndrome. PMID: 25902739
  8. Expression of IL-1Rrp2 by sone dendritic cell subsets may have an important function in the human immune response in vivo via its role in differentiation of inflammatory Th1 lymphocytes. PMID: 22144259
  9. These data provide evidence that IL-38 binds to the IL-36R, as does IL-36Ra.[IL-38, IL-36R] PMID: 22315422

Subcellular Location
Membrane; Single-pass type I membrane protein.
Protein Families
Interleukin-1 receptor family
Tissue Specificity
Expressed in synovial fibroblasts and articular chondrocytes. Expressed in keratinocytes and monocyte-derived dendritic cells. Expressed in monocytes and myeloid dendritic cells; at protein level.
